Hey,
This one will be tougher to achieve via customization. I have put in a feature request with our development team for better handling of overlapping events on the Calendar object. Maybe as you stated something along the lines of Classic in which it minimizes the event tiles.
I'll send another update as soon I receive one.
-- Mortaza